Winged Termite Extermination in Katy, TX
Winged termite extermination services focus on identifying and eliminating winged termites, also known as swarmers, which are often the first signs of an active infestation. These services typically cover inspections to detect termite presence, targeted treatments to eliminate existing colonies, and preventative measures to reduce the risk of future invasions. Homeowners seeking this service usually want to understand the extent of the infestation, the most effective treatment options available, and any necessary property preparations to ensure successful extermination.
Before requesting winged termite extermination, property owners should consider factors such as the location and size of the affected areas, the presence of visible swarmers or damaged wood, and any ongoing issues with moisture or wood debris that could attract termites. It is also helpful to know if there are nearby structures or landscaping that might influence treatment methods. Clear communication about these details can assist in selecting the most appropriate approach to protect the property from further damage.

Winged Termite Extermination Questions
What are winged termites? Winged termites are reproductive termites that develop wings and leave the colony to start new ones, often seen swarming around properties during certain times of the year.
How do I identify a winged termite infestation? Signs include swarms of winged insects near windows, doors, or foundation areas, as well as discarded wings around these spots.
Why is professional treatment necessary for winged termites? Professionals can accurately identify active infestations and apply targeted treatments to eliminate the colony effectively.
What areas are typically affected by winged termites? Commonly affected areas include basements, crawl spaces, foundation walls, and wooden structures like decks and siding.
